De la blockchain à la programmation : une compréhension complète du concept de форк

Pourquoi les форк sont-ils si importants ?

Le concept de “fork” est omniprésent dans le domaine technologique. Que vous soyez trader, développeur ou utilisateur lambda de la technologie, vous avez probablement déjà rencontré des форк de différentes formes. Ce terme, issu de l’anglais “fork” (fourche, bifurcation), semble simple, mais il représente en réalité un mécanisme d’innovation puissant — créer une nouvelle direction indépendante à partir d’une base existante. Comprendre les форк est essentiel pour saisir l’écosystème technologique moderne.

L’essence du форк : division, duplication et renaissance

Dans la technique, un форк désigne une “séparation” à partir d’une base donnée — qu’il s’agisse du code source, du protocole blockchain ou du cadre d’une application. Ce processus ne produit pas simplement une copie, mais une nouvelle entité capable d’évoluer indépendamment.

À l’origine, le concept de форк est apparu dans la communauté du logiciel open source, puis s’est progressivement répandu dans la cryptomonnaie, les systèmes d’exploitation, voire la sécurité. Bien que les contextes d’application diffèrent, le principe central reste le même : obtenir une ressource originale, la modifier selon de nouveaux objectifs et idées, puis laisser cette version modifiée exister et évoluer de façon autonome.

Форк dans le monde de la cryptomonnaie : collision entre technologie et idéologie

Les réseaux blockchain dépendent de la conformité de tous les participants (nœuds, mineurs, utilisateurs) à un ensemble de règles. Lorsqu’elles changent, le réseau peut se diviser.

Hard fork vs soft fork : deux trajectoires d’évolution différentes

Hard fork représente une mise à jour irréversible des règles. Les nœuds sous l’ancienne version ne pourront plus communiquer avec ceux sous la nouvelle, ce qui conduit à la division de la blockchain en deux chaînes distinctes. Cela donne souvent naissance à un nouvel actif cryptographique.

En 2017, la communauté Bitcoin a connu une controverse intense pour résoudre un problème de vitesse de transaction. L’équipe soutenant la solution a décidé d’étendre la taille des blocs de 1 Mo à 8 Mo, ce qui a donné naissance à Bitcoin Cash (BCH) — aujourd’hui un actif cryptographique indépendant, dont le prix actuel est de 630,65$, avec une hausse de +1,05% en 24h, et une capitalisation de 12,60 milliards de dollars.

L’événement Ethereum de 2016 est encore plus dramatique. Une attaque de hackers a causé la perte de fonds importants dans le projet The DAO. Pour récupérer ces fonds, la communauté a décidé de réécrire l’historique des transactions — ce qui a violé le principe “code is law”. Les partisans ont créé Ethereum Classic (ETC), affirmant l’immutabilité absolue de la blockchain. Aujourd’hui, le prix de l’ETC est de 12,69$, avec une hausse de +2,15%, et une capitalisation de 1,97 milliard de dollars. Cette division est devenue un témoignage permanent des différences idéologiques.

L’histoire de Bitcoin SV (BSV) est encore plus complexe. Il s’agit d’un hard fork de Bitcoin Cash, survenu lorsque les développeurs ont tenté d’augmenter la taille des blocs à 128 Mo. Des visions techniques divergentes ont conduit à une troisième division. Actuellement, BSV se négocie à 19,43$, avec une hausse de +0,67% en 24h.

Soft fork est une mise à jour plus douce. Elle maintient la compatibilité rétroactive, permettant aux nœuds non mis à jour de continuer à participer au réseau, avec des fonctionnalités limitées. La mise à niveau SegWit de Bitcoin en 2017 en est un exemple : elle a optimisé la structure des transactions sans diviser le réseau.

Impact des форк pour les traders

Lors d’un hard fork, les utilisateurs détenant la cryptomonnaie d’origine reçoivent généralement une quantité équivalente de la nouvelle monnaie. Par exemple, lors du fork de Bitcoin Cash, les détenteurs de Bitcoin ont automatiquement reçu une quantité équivalente de Bitcoin Cash. Cela ajoute de la valeur à leur portefeuille, mais comporte aussi un risque de volatilité. Le prix actuel du Bitcoin est de 90 680$, avec une hausse de +0,74% en 24h, et une capitalisation de 1811,14 milliards de dollars. Le prix de l’Ethereum est de 3 100$, avec une hausse de +0,07%, et une capitalisation de 374,10 milliards de dollars.

Форк dans le monde de la programmation : moteur de collaboration et d’innovation

Sur des plateformes de gestion de code comme GitHub ou GitLab, le форк est la pierre angulaire de l’écosystème open source. Il permet aux développeurs de modifier et d’améliorer librement le code sans avoir besoin d’autorisations d’écriture sur le projet original.

Workflow de la duplication à la contribution

Créer un форк est très simple : il suffit d’accéder à la page du projet, de cliquer sur le bouton Fork, et le système créera une copie complète sous votre compte. Ensuite, vous pouvez :

  • expérimenter et modifier librement
  • cloner cette copie localement pour développer
  • soumettre des améliorations via une Pull Request pour revue

Ce processus a permis la naissance des projets open source les plus dynamiques au monde.

форк vs clonage : même nom, concepts différents

Beaucoup confondent ces deux notions. Форк est une opération côté serveur — une copie dans le cloud, totalement indépendante. Cloner est une opération locale — télécharger le code depuis le cloud vers votre machine. Typiquement, vous forkez un projet sur GitHub, puis vous le clone pour travailler dessus localement.

Cas d’évolution des systèmes d’exploitation et applications

L’écosystème Linux regorge d’exemples de форки réussis. Ubuntu, basé sur Debian, a optimisé l’expérience utilisateur, tandis que Linux Mint en est dérivé avec un environnement de bureau distinct. Ces форки prouvent qu’une même base peut évoluer en plusieurs versions adaptées à différents besoins.

Dans le domaine des applications, Brave est un форк réussi de Chromium. Il conserve le cœur de Chrome, tout en intégrant des fonctionnalités innovantes comme la protection de la vie privée, le blocage des publicités et un système de paiement cryptographique intégré. Ce cas montre que le форк n’est pas seulement une copie technique, mais aussi une reconfiguration de valeurs.

Applications inattendues des форк

Écosystème média sur Smart TV

Des applications comme ForkPlayer sont en fait des модификации (modifications) de lecteurs multimédia standards, permettant une agrégation en ligne simplifiée. Elles illustrent l’usage pratique des форк dans les appareils de consommation.

Facette sombre dans la sécurité système

“Форк-бомба” est un programme malveillant qui génère sans arrêt de nouveaux processus, épuisant ainsi les ressources du système et provoquant un crash. C’est une utilisation abusive du mécanisme de forking des processus dans les systèmes d’exploitation. Les méthodes de défense incluent la mise en place de limites de processus (par exemple, la commande ulimit sous Linux) et l’évitement d’exécuter des scripts non fiables.

La terminologie localisée en russe

Dans la communauté technique, “форкнуть” (forme verbale) est devenue une expression consacrée. Bien qu’elle dérive de l’anglais, elle est désormais intégrée dans le vocabulaire technique russe.

Dans la documentation officielle, il est plus approprié d’utiliser des expressions neutres comme “créer un форк”, “effectuer une bifurcation”, “diviser le réseau”, selon le contexte — cela dépend de votre audience et de la situation. Sur un forum technique, on peut utiliser “форкнуть” librement, mais dans un rapport d’entreprise, il vaut mieux privilégier une formulation plus formelle.

Les synonymes doivent respecter le contexte précis :

  • En programmation : ответвление (branche), копия (copie)
  • En cryptomonnaie : раскол (division), обновление (mise à jour)
  • En développement d’applications : модификация (modification)

Résumé des points clés

Le форк, en tant que mécanisme technique universel, stimule l’innovation dans divers domaines :

  • Dans la cryptomonnaie, les hard forks créent de nouveaux actifs (Bitcoin Cash, Ethereum Classic), tandis que les soft forks améliorent le réseau existant. Les traders doivent comprendre l’impact des bifurcations sur les prix et les positions.
  • En programmation, le форк est la base de la collaboration open source, permettant à des développeurs du monde entier de contribuer, donnant naissance à des projets comme Ubuntu ou Brave.
  • Au niveau applicatif, le форк illustre la démocratisation de la technologie — tout le monde peut accéder à des outils de base et innover selon ses propres idées.

Que vous échangiez des actifs cryptographiques sur une plateforme ou que vous soumettiez une pull request dans un dépôt de code, le форк joue un rôle d’émancipation et d’innovation. Maîtriser ce concept vous aidera à mieux comprendre le fonctionnement de l’écosystème technologique moderne.

BTC0,13%
BCH2,02%
ETH1%
ETC-1,68%
Voir l'original
Cette page peut inclure du contenu de tiers fourni à des fins d'information uniquement. Gate ne garantit ni l'exactitude ni la validité de ces contenus, n’endosse pas les opinions exprimées, et ne fournit aucun conseil financier ou professionnel à travers ces informations. Voir la section Avertissement pour plus de détails.
  • Récompense
  • Commentaire
  • Reposter
  • Partager
Commentaire
0/400
Aucun commentaire
  • Épingler

Trader les cryptos partout et à tout moment
qrCode
Scan pour télécharger Gate app
Communauté
Français (Afrique)
  • بالعربية
  • Português (Brasil)
  • 简体中文
  • English
  • Español
  • Français (Afrique)
  • Bahasa Indonesia
  • 日本語
  • Português (Portugal)
  • Русский
  • 繁體中文
  • Українська
  • Tiếng Việt